The Director of Internal Audit is responsible for leading, managing, and advancing the Internal Audit function for the credit union. This hands-on leadership role serves as the primary liaison among the credit union, outsourced audit providers, management, business units, and regulatory examiners, as appropriate. The Director is responsible for developing and executing a comprehensive, risk-based audit program that provides independent assurance regarding the effectiveness of governance, risk management, internal controls, and regulatory compliance across the organization. Given the credit union's current outsourced audit model, the Director will oversee and coordinate all internal audit activities, ensuring effective collaboration between external audit partners and business units throughout the audit lifecycle. Responsibilities include audit planning and scheduling, facilitating audit fieldwork, tracking and validating corrective actions, and providing regular reporting to management and the Audit & Enterprise Risk Committee. As the Internal Audit function matures, the Director will play a key role in building internal audit capabilities by conducting select audits in-house, enhancing monitoring and reporting processes, strengthening governance and control frameworks, and identifying opportunities to improve audit coverage, organizational oversight, and overall program effectiveness. This is an individual contributor role with no direct reports.
